The amount of matter contained in an object is called its mass while the weight of an object is the gravitational force exerted on the earth due to its mass.
The mass and the weight of an object can be related by this relation as :
W = m g
g is acceleration due to gravity
i.e. the weight of an object depends on the location of the object.
So, the statement that describes the relationship between the mass and the weight is option (b) " an object with twice the mass of another object will weigh twice as much ".
